Transaction bb663578f42f0d37b5d14276ac90754560a44048c0931bc3c05fc31766dc224e
1 Input
1 Output
-
bb663578f42f0d37b5d14276ac90754560a44048c0931bc3c05fc31766dc224e:0
- value
- 9030383
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f604224c2d70a076c4bab3543603caa43fede7e OP_EQUALVERIFY OP_CHECKSIG
- address
- 19hJWNdXWiVqdPTd68zZx8jwYzpZSFPuT3